Exploring the Capitals of Eastern Europe

If you’re interested in history and architecture, the capitals of Eastern Europe are a must-visit. Prague, Budapest, and Warsaw are all known for their stunning buildings and rich cultural heritage. Stroll through the streets of Prague’s Old Town, visit Budapest’s famous thermal baths, and explore Warsaw’s Old Town Market Square.

Experience the Natural Beauty of Croatia

Croatia’s stunning coastline and crystal-clear waters make it a popular destination for beach lovers. From the historic city of Dubrovnik to the stunning Plitvice Lakes National Park, there are plenty of opportunities to explore Croatia’s natural beauty. Be sure to try the local seafood and wine while you’re there.

Discovering the Local Culture

Eastern Europe is known for its rich and diverse culture, and there are many ways to experience it firsthand. Attend a traditional folk festival in Romania, sample the local cuisine in Bulgaria, or visit a traditional Russian bathhouse in Moscow. You’ll come away with a deeper appreciation for the region’s history and traditions.

Navigating the Language Barrier

While English is spoken in many parts of Eastern Europe, it’s always a good idea to learn a few basic phrases in the local language. This will help you navigate the region more easily and connect with locals. In some countries, such as Russia and Belarus, it’s also important to learn the Cyrillic alphabet so you can read signs and menus.

Question and Answer

Q: What are some off-the-beaten-path destinations in Eastern Europe?

A: Some hidden gems in Eastern Europe include the Albanian Riviera, the Transylvanian Alps in Romania, and the medieval town of Kotor in Montenegro.

Q: Is Eastern Europe safe for travelers?

A: While there are some safety concerns in certain parts of the region, Eastern Europe is generally safe for travelers. It’s always a good idea to take basic precautions, such as avoiding unlit areas at night and keeping an eye on your belongings.

Q: What is the best time of year to visit Eastern Europe?

A: The best time to visit Eastern Europe depends on what you want to do and see. If you’re interested in winter sports, then the colder months are best. If you want to explore the region’s cities and cultural attractions, then spring and fall are ideal.

Q: How can I get around Eastern Europe?

A: Public transportation is generally reliable and affordable in Eastern Europe. Trains, buses, and taxis are all options, depending on where you’re going. If you’re traveling between countries, consider taking a budget airline or a long-distance bus.
